MH wiring


This is what I did. As you can see in the picture, I connected the MH lights Black,white and ground to the Ballasts respective black, white and ground.

THEN I took the black white and ground from the ballast and connected them to the power box which is connected to a respective white, black and ground which goes to the wall.

Coming out of the box is a timer. It has black and white wire. I connected it to the power box’s black and white which goes to the wall.

It did not work. What did I do wrongly?

Ok, you will need to supply the timer with 120VAC from an outlet. On the switch side(or timer side), however there should be a lead for the hot, neutral and ground, the grounds may be common to both. The power from the outlet should NOT be common with the power going to the ballast, they should be on timing circuit or switch connections. Now your showing only 4 wires brom the ballast, I'm not sure what is going on with that, I will need more information, look on the bottom of the ballast to see if there is a schematic. I can guess from what I see, maybe but that would be it. Is there ANY more wires than that?
